Bundesliga: Bayern Munich sign Colombia’s James Rodriguez on loan from Real Madrid!

In one of the biggest signings of the summer transfer window, German Bundesliga champions FC Bayern Munich have signed Colombia captain James Rodriguez on loan from Real Madrid.

James Rodriguez was expected to leave Real Madrid after a frustrating time under manager Zinedine Zidane with the English Premier League his likely destination with interest from Manchester United and Chelsea, but in the end he decided to rejoin his former manager Carlo Ancelotti.

The two clubs have agreed a two-year loan deal until June 30, 2019 for a fee of 10 million Euros with the option for FC Bayern München to buy the player after that for 35 million Euros. James Rodríguez will sign his contract in Munich once the obligatory medical has been successfully completed.

The 25 year-old midfielder was the top scorer at the 2014 FIFA World Cup in Brazil with six goals, after which he moved from AS Monaco to Real Madrid. In the last three years, he’s won the UEFA Champions League and FIFA Club World Cup twice as well as La Liga once. In total he made 111 competitive appearances for Real, scoring 36 goals and giving 41 assists.

“We’re delighted we’ve been able to complete this transfer. Signing James Rodríguez was our coach Carlo Ancelotti’s biggest wish, following their successful spell working together in Madrid,” commented FC Bayern München AG chairman Karl-Heinz Rummenigge. “James is a very versatile player. He’s a goalscorer himself, he sets up a lot of goals and on top of that he’s great from set-pieces. There’s no question that this transfer further increases the quality in our team.”

James Rodríguez will be a member of the FC Bayern squad that sets off on Sunday, July 16 evening for the 12-day Audi Summer Tour to China and Singapore.
